Snohomish United earned a convincing 1–3 away victory over Tacoma Galaxy in USL W League action on Thursday night. Specific goal scorers and times were not confirmed in the official match sheet.

Snohomish controlled much of the contest, building a comfortable lead that Tacoma could never seriously overturn. The visitors found the net three times across the 90 minutes, while Galaxy managed only a single reply — not enough to spark any real comeback.

Tacoma struggled to find rhythm against a disciplined Snohomish side that looked sharp going forward and organized at the back. The home team's lone goal offered a brief moment of hope, but the deficit proved too steep. Neither side picked up a booking, and the match was played without any major disciplinary incidents.

The result gives Snohomish United a valuable three points on the road, the kind of away win that can define a season in the W League standings.
